Maryport station, although small, ensures that travelers can navigate through the facility and onward to their destinations with efficiency. One of the key highlights is the availability of ticket machines, where passengers can conveniently collect tickets that they've purchased online. Keep in mind that there is no staffed ticket office, so it's wise to plan ahead if accessibility is a consideration, as unfortunately, the ticket machines aren't suited for all accessibility needs.
While the station lacks some modern amenities, it does feature necessary components like CCTV for safety. Unfortunately, typical facilities such as wa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ment kiosks aren't available at Maryport. However, there is a seating area for those waiting for their train. Despite this, there are no barriers stopping you from embarking on your rail journey to scenic destinations like Carlisle or Edinburgh, with ease.
The station's strategic location ensures seamless access to various modes of transport. For those traveling on a rail replacement service, pick up and drop off are straightforward, directly outside the station entrance. Taxis can also be easily hailed with the help of Northern's user-friendly Cab4You service. Dodworth Station is equipped with a variety of facilities tailored to make your travel experience more comfortable. While there is no staff help available on-site, worry not as there are accessible ticket machines, an induction loop, and step-free access throughout the station for an inclusive travel experience. Those looking for assistance can make use of the customer help points or the helpline at 08002006060. Do note that the station lacks certain facilities such as wa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ment options, so make sure to prepare accordingly before your trip.
Parking is never a hassle with Dodworth’s 24-hour accessible car park operated by Northern, though spaces are limited to just 14. If you decide to cycle to the station, there are stands available for bicycle storage within the car park. Though unsheltered, the storage area is under CCTV surveillance for added security.
